Job Description

Habitat Indonesia is seeking the expertise of an Individual Giving Manager is responsible for growing philanthropic support from High Network Individual donor by identifying, cultivating, soliciting, and stewarding donor relationships. The role typically manages annual giving programs, midlevel donor portfolios, donor communications, and supports special events.

Key Responsibility:

Fundraising & Donor Portfolio Management

  1. Manage and grow the Individual Giving / Annual Giving program, including campaigns such as employee giving, donor appeals, special campaigns, and mid-level donor programs.
  2. Maintain and cultivate a donor portfolio with structured stewardship and solicitation plans.
  3. Identify new donor prospects and build a pipeline toward Indonesian Development Council (IDC).

Campaign & Program Management

  1. Execute direct marketing activities including direct mail, digital fundraising, donor newsletters, and appeals.
  2. Support Habitat signature events (fundraisers, friendraisers, recognition events) to cultivate donors and prospects.
  3. Manage programs such as CEO Build Day, peertopeer fundraising, and thirdparty/causemarketing initiatives.

Donor Communications & Stewardship

  1. Develop donorcentered communication, including email campaigns, social media stories, and stewardship updates.
  2. Ensure accurate and timely documentation of donor interactions and maintain CRM/database records.

Collaboration & CrossDepartment Work

  1. Work closely with Board Member of Habitat for Humanity Indonesia, Corporate Engagement, Strategic Event, Volunteer Engagement, and leadership teams to create cohesive donor experiences.
  2. Coordinate with Field Teams or Communication Teams to gather stories and content for campaigns.

Strategic Planning & Performance

  1. Contribute to or co-develop multiyear strategies for individual giving aligned with organizational goals.
  2. Track performance metrics, analyze campaign data, and ensure compliance with fundraising best practices.
